Về visa này
With this visa you can, depending on your prescribed status
- enter and stay in Australia temporarily, while you hold the prescribed status
- undertake your regular work while in Australia as part of your military duties
- arrive as an airline crew member, or join a flight as a member of crew. See Crew Travel Authority for the work conditions
How long you can stay
You can stay in Australia on a temporary basis for as long as you have a 'prescribed status'. Your visa will cease if:
- your prescribed status ends, or
- we cease your visa
Stay longer
Your visa will cease if your 'prescribed status' ends. If you want to stay longer in Australia you must apply for a different visa.
Include family
In some limited circumstances, your partner or dependent relative may be eligible for a Special Purpose visa. Find out about eligibility.
Cost
There is no application charge for this visa.
Your obligations
The Special Purpose visa is only valid as long as you have a 'prescribed status'. If your prescribed status ends, the visa will cease.
You must obey all Australian laws.
You must comply with all legal obligations attached to your prescribed status.
Health insurance
We recommend you take out health insurance to cover any unforeseen medical treatment you might need in Australia. You are personally liable for all your healthcare costs while you are in Australia. Insurance can help limit your financial liability.
See what we consider adequate health insurance.
Learn more about health insurance for overseas visitors.
Reciprocal healthcare agreements
Some countries have a reciprocal healthcare agreement with Australia. Find out more from Services Australia about reciprocal healthcare agreements.
Travel
You can enter and depart Australia as many times as you want as long as you hold the prescribed status.
Visa label
As this temporary visa is based on your prescribed status it may not be linked to your passport. You will not get a label in your passport.
Điều kiện
Have a 'prescribed status'
To have a prescribed status, this includes but is not limited to being:
An airline crew member
You must be an:
- airline crew member
- airline positioning crew member
- aircraft safety inspector
For more information, visit: Crew Travel Authority
A person on board a ship of foreign armed forces
You must be:
- a person who forms part of the complement of a ship of the regular armed forces of a foreign government and
- on board the ship when it enters Australia
A member of certain foreign armed forces
You must be a member of:
- the military or civilian component of the armed forces of a country that has a Status of Forces Agreement with Australia
- the armed forces of a specified Asia-Pacific country, travelling to Australia or in Australia as part of your duty
- the armed forces of a specified Commonwealth country, travelling to Australia or in Australia as part of your duty
You are also eligible if you are the accompanying spouse, de facto partner or dependent relative of an eligible armed forces member and are listed on the members military travel orders.
Members of the armed forces of Canada, Singapore, the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, and the United States of America may be eligible to be registered for the Special Purpose Travel Authority (subclass 945) (SPTA).
In limited circumstances the SPTA provides a visa grant number (VGN) to eligible military members and their dependents. Eligible military members and their dependents can use the VGN in VEVO to show their status to employers, education providers and other Australian organisations.
Military personnel and their dependents should contact their High Commission, Embassy or Defence representative for advice on their visa status.
For more information, visit: Military personnel travelling with restricted goods
Các bước nộp hồ sơ
1You can't apply for this visa. We automatically grant this visa when you enter Australia.
Khi đã có visa
Coming to Australia
Before you leave
You must have a valid passport or other travel document.
Military personnel must travel with Military ID and Movement orders indicating their travel to Australia. Dependants must travel with their valid national passport and a certificate or letter stating that they are a dependant of the primary Military person.
Airline Crew must hold a valid passport and Airline Identity Card and be included on the crew list, or carry a letter from their employer indicating the purpose of travel as airline positioning crew.
At the border
We will grant you the Special Purpose visa when you enter Australia.
In Australia
What you must do on your visa
The Special Purpose visa is a temporary visa that is only valid as long as you have a 'prescribed status'. If your prescribed status ends, the visa will cease.
You must follow all Australian laws.
You must comply with all legal obligations attached to your eligibility status.
What you can do on your visa
The Special Purpose visa lets you:
- enter and stay in Australia temporarily, while you hold the prescribed status
- undertake your regular work as part of your military duties while you are in Australia
- arrive as an airline crew member, positioning crew member or aircraft safety inspector
If you are a spouse, de facto partner or dependent relative of an eligible armed forces member, and listed on the travel orders as accompanying them to Australia, you are able to work and study while in Australia.
If you are an airline crew member, airline positioning crew member or an aircraft safety inspector, see Crew Travel Authority
Staying longer
Your visa will cease if your 'prescribed status' ends. If you want to stay longer in Australia you must apply for a different visa.
